The area of cross-section of a steel wire (Y=2.0×10¹¹ N/m²) is 0.1 cm². The force required to double its length will be
Options
(a) 2×10¹² N
(b) 2×10¹¹ N
(c) 2×10¹⁰ N
(d) 2×10⁶ N
Correct Answer:
2×10⁶ N
